温馨提示×

ubuntu minimal安全加固方法

小樊
61
2025-06-15 07:28:04
栏目: 智能运维

Ubuntu Minimal 是一个高度可定制和安全的 Linux 发行版,专为需要最小化安装和降低系统攻击面的用户设计。以下是一些 Ubuntu Minimal 安全加固的方法:

1. 最小化安装

  • 使用 Ubuntu Minimal Installer 选择仅安装必需的软件包,从而减少系统的攻击面。

2. 定期更新

  • 在安装过程中勾选“安装 Ubuntu 时下载更新”复选框,以确保系统包含最新的错误修复和安全补丁。

  • 使用以下命令定期更新系统:

    sudo apt update
    sudo apt upgrade
    

3. 硬盘加密

  • 在安装过程中对硬盘进行加密,以防止数据泄露。

4. 强密码和非根用户

  • 建议使用强密码,并创建一个恢复文件。同时,创建一个非根用户进行管理,以减少对系统的完全控制权。

5. 配置防火墙

  • 使用 ufw(Uncomplicated Firewall)来管理防火墙,限制对系统的访问。

6. 强化账户安全

  • 设置强密码,并定期更换密码。
  • 禁用或限制不需要的特殊账户,如 lpsync 等。
  • 编辑 /etc/ssh/sshd_config 文件,设置 PermitRootLoginno,禁用 root 用户通过 SSH 登录。
  • 使用公钥认证代替密码认证。

7. 禁用不必要的服务和端口

  • 关闭不必要的系统服务和端口,可以减少攻击面。

8. 使用 SSH 密钥认证

  • 通过配置 SSH 密钥认证,可以增强系统的安全性。

9. 安全审计

  • 使用 auditd 等工具记录和分析系统活动,定期检查审计日志。

10. 加密数据

  • 使用工具如 LUKS 对数据进行加密,可以通过 Disks 实用程序来加密分区。

11. 限制 root 用户权限

  • 尽量避免使用 root 用户进行日常操作,而是使用 sudo 命令来提升普通用户的权限。

12. 使用 SELinux 或 AppArmor

  • 这些工具可以帮助限制程序对系统资源的访问权限,从而提高系统安全性。

通过上述措施,可以在很大程度上提高 Ubuntu Minimal 的安全性,保护系统和数据不受威胁。

0